How to Make Crispy Honey Garlic Tofu

Ingredients

  • Firm tofu: 400 grams (14 oz)
  • Honey: 4 tablespoons (or maple syrup for vegan option)
  • Garlic: 4 cloves, minced
  • Soy sauce: 3 tablespoons
  • Cornstarch: 1/2 cup
  • Sesame oil: 2 tablespoons
  • Green onions: 2, chopped
  • Sesame seeds: 2 tablespoons
  • Vegetable oil: for frying (about 1 cup)

Directions

  1. Drain the firm tofu and press it to remove excess moisture for 15-20 minutes.
  2. Cut the pressed tofu into uniform bite-sized cubes.
  3. In a small bowl, mix honey, minced garlic, soy sauce, and sesame oil to create the honey garlic sauce.
  4. Coat each tofu cube evenly in cornstarch.
  5. Heat vegetable oil in a skillet over medium-high heat and fry the tofu cubes until golden brown and crispy, about 3-4 minutes per side.
  6. Remove the fried tofu and place it on a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il.
  7. Return the skillet to medium heat, pour in the honey garlic sauce, and let it simmer for about a minute.
  8. Add the crispy tofu to the sauce and gently toss to coat evenly.

How to Serve

Serve this crispy honey garlic tofu over steamed rice or noodles for a complete meal. It pairs well with sautéed vegetables or a simple salad. For extra flavor, sprinkle some chopped green onions and sesame seeds on top. Your family will enjoy the flavors, and you will love how easy it is to put together.

How to Store

If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. When reheating, do so on the stovetop over medium heat to maintain the tofu’s crispiness. You can add a splash of soy sauce or a bit of water to keep it moist.

Tips and Variations

For a spicier kick, add some red pepper flakes to the honey garlic sauce. If you want to make this a heartier meal, toss in some vegetables like bell peppers or broccoli along with the tofu. Feel free to swap honey for maple syrup if you prefer a vegan option.

FAQs

Can I use extra-firm tofu instead of firm tofu?

Yes, extra-firm tofu works great for a crispier texture.

What can I serve with this tofu?

This tofu pairs well with rice, noodles, or a side of steamed vegetables.

Can I make this recipe ahead of time?

Yes, you can prepare the sauce and chop the tofu in advance. Just fry and combine right before serving for the best texture.
